Welcome to this guided breathwork practice🫶🏽 where we’re not just holding our breath, we’re learning how to hold life’s discomfort with more calm and trust.
The other day, I was talking to someone who told me how breath holds really help him when he’s out spearfishing - it was such an unexpected reminder that this simple practice can make us feel more steady in all kinds of situations. It got me thinking... these moments of sitting with that “I need to breathe” feeling are actually powerful training for real life, too.
When we practice staying with discomfort in our body - safely and gently - we’re teaching our nervous system that it can handle the hard stuff. It’s not about forcing or pushing. It’s about expanding the space inside you to stay steady when things feel uncomfortable.
So, take these next few minutes for yourself. Find a cozy seat or lie down. I’ll guide you through simple breath holds that help you build more inner strength, more resilience, and more trust in yourself.
